Sony takes the Origami route

by Adam Berger on May 15, 2006 at 06:14 PM

VAIO Sony ultra-portable

Like a scene right out of Apple Microsoft, Sony has been doing some hot viral marketing, to promote a new VAIO. The site found here has been showing teasers of a new Sony VAIO product for a week or so by now.

This ultra-portable has Bluetooth, WLAN, WWAN, Memory Stick, a capture button, QWERTY keypad, fingerprint reader, zoom buttons, square joystick, and more. The campaign has seemed to shift for this new Origami-like PC you see here to the announcement of their upcoming Blu-ray laptop, unless this too supports Blu-ray (putting this way out of the Samsung UMPC Q1 price range). There is still a lot more to learn, we expect to get the full scoop tomorrow, so stay tuned and start saving.
